Output 6957bdf03373c3153744b9738559545a1a90922973a0f9afaf78119d3c353f3a:2

value
2500000
script pubkey
OP_0 OP_PUSHBYTES_20 de2e1646d9e0e4be661a0a3fb119ae88d7a06c61
address
bc1qmchpv3keurjtues6pglmzxdw3rt6qmrpcqjsrj
transaction
6957bdf03373c3153744b9738559545a1a90922973a0f9afaf78119d3c353f3a
confirmations
223188
spent
true